1. Using your electric mixer fitted with the paddle attachment, beat the butter and shortening on medium-high speed until smooth, about one minute.
2. Add 4 cups of powdered sugar and mix on low speed until combined. Add another 4 cups and mix on low speed until mixture comes together in a clump.
3. Add vanilla extract and 2 tablespoons of hot water. Mix on low to medium speed until smooth, for about one minute, then check the consistency. If it is too thin, add more powdered sugar 1/4 cup at a time. If it is too thick, add more water 1 teaspoon at a time. You can also add flavorings, coloring, or any other add-in at this point.
4. Beat on low to medium speed for about 10 minutes, or until your buttercream is light and fluffy.
